Larousse Last Name Facts
Where Does The Last Name Larousse Come From? nationality or country of origin
The surname Larousse (Hassaniya-Arabic: ﻟﻌﺮﻭﺱ) is found in France more than any other country or territory. It can also be found as a variant:. For other possible spellings of this name click here.
How Common Is The Last Name Larousse? popularity and diffusion
The surname Larousse is the 268,256th most commonly used family name world-wide, borne by around 1 in 5,008,623 people. It is primarily found in Europe, where 71 percent of Larousse are found; 70 percent are found in Western Europe and 70 percent are found in Gallo-Europe. It is also the 370,800th most frequent forename worldwide. It is borne by 519 people.
This surname is most frequently held in France, where it is held by 1,018 people, or 1 in 65,248. In France Larousse is most numerous in: Île-de-France, where 29 percent live, Centre-Val de Loire, where 20 percent live and Occitanie, where 15 percent live. Other than France Larousse occurs in 27 countries. It also occurs in The United States, where 19 percent live and Haiti, where 7 percent live.
Larousse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The frequency of Larousse has changed over time. In The United States the share of the population with the last name increased 3,089 percent between 1880 and 2014.
